beautypg.com

Compuprint 4247-Z03 Programmer Manual User Manual

Page 8

background image

Overview

.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 75

Physical Medium.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 75
IPDS Coordinate Systems .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 76

X and Y Medium Coordinate System . . . . . . . . . . . . . . . . . . . . . . . . 76
Logical Page Layout .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 77
I and B Coordinate System . . . . . . . . . . . . . . . . . . . . . . . . . . . . 78

Processing IPDS Commands . . . . . . . . . . . . . . . . . . . . . . . . . . . . 79
IPDS Command Format .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 80
Acknowledge Requests and Replies

. . . . . . . . . . . . . . . . . . . . . . . . . 81

Acknowledge Reply (ACK) . . . . . . . . . . . . . . . . . . . . . . . . . . . . 82
Host Acknowledgment Requests . . . . . . . . . . . . . . . . . . . . . . . . . . 83
Printer Acknowledgment Replies . . . . . . . . . . . . . . . . . . . . . . . . . . 83

IPDS Data .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 84
Mixing Rules .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 85
IPDS Operating States

.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 86

Home State

.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 86

Page State .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 86
Overlay State .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 87
Page Segment State .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 88

A Summary of the IPDS States and Commands . . . . . . . . . . . . . . . . . . . . . 89
A Typical IPDS Command Sequence . . . . . . . . . . . . . . . . . . . . . . . . . 91

Printer Initialization and Preparation Sequence. . . . . . . . . . . . . . . . . . . . . 93
Page Segment Sequence

. . . . . . . . . . . . . . . . . . . . . . . . . . . . 94

Overlay Sequence .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 95
Page Sequence .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 96

Error Handling

.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 97

Chapter 4. IPDS Programming Information . . . . . . . . . . . . . . . . . . . . . . 99
IPDS Initialization Defaults .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 99

Parameter Values .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 100

Command Format .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 100
Supported IPDS Command Codes for the 4247 Printer . . . . . . . . . . . . . . . . . . 101
Command Function Sets .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 102
Device Control Function Set Commands

. . . . . . . . . . . . . . . . . . . . . . . 102

No Operation (NOP) .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 103
Sense Type and Model (STM) . . . . . . . . . . . . . . . . . . . . . . . . . . 103
Set Home State (SHS) .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 106
Acknowledge Reply (ACK). . . . . . . . . . . . . . . . . . . . . . . . . . . . 106
Load Font Equivalence (LFE)

. . . . . . . . . . . . . . . . . . . . . . . . . . 107

Code Page ID Values

. . . . . . . . . . . . . . . . . . . . . . . . . . . . . 109

Load Copy Control (LCC) . . . . . . . . . . . . . . . . . . . . . . . . . . . . 110
Logical Page Descriptor (LPD) . . . . . . . . . . . . . . . . . . . . . . . . . . 111
Logical Page Position (LPP) . . . . . . . . . . . . . . . . . . . . . . . . . . . 113
Deactivate Font (DF) .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 114
End Page (EP) .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 114
End (END)

.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 114

Execute Order Home State (XOH) . . . . . . . . . . . . . . . . . . . . . . . . . 114
Execute Order Any State (XOA). . . . . . . . . . . . . . . . . . . . . . . . . . 124

Text Function Set Commands

. . . . . . . . . . . . . . . . . . . . . . . . . . . 133

Load Equivalence (LE) .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 133
Write Text (WT). .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 134

Image Function Set Commands. . . . . . . . . . . . . . . . . . . . . . . . . . . 142

Write Image Control (WIC)

. . . . . . . . . . . . . . . . . . . . . . . . . . . 142

Write Image (WI) .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 144
End (END)

. .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. . 144

Graphics Function Set Commands. . . . . . . . . . . . . . . . . . . . . . . . . . 144

viii

Programmer Manual

This manual is related to the following products: